I once had a party guarding a churchyard burial site on an island. There were two bridges. One party member on the tomb, one lurking about, one on each bridge. They were trying to protect the tomb from a teenage girl witch (the adventure was the first one in the witchfire trilogy). So a teenage girl comes running across the bridge toward the party paladin screaming as a group of shambling undead chase her. The paladin doesn't even detect evil, just steps aside and lets her pass, taking a stance to guard her against undead. Gets a magic missile in the back and more undead coming up out of the water on his side of the bridge. Great moment.
